Actress Felicity Huffman has been sent to prison for her role in the 2019 College Admissions Scandal that rocked a nation. Luckily, she snuck her cell phone in with her! Join Felicity for fourteen days behind bars as she reconnects with friends, family, agents, managers, old rivals, and personal demons -- all while writing a new memoir destined to save her career. An all-new satirical narrative podcast. Limited series, episodes to release daily. Starring: Heléne Yorke, Jordan Klepper, Rachel Sennott, Ayo Edebiri, Josh Sharp & Aaron Jackson. Written by Connor Wright and Christina Friel.
